A four-part series on the FacilityCare website will cover the seven key factors for maintenance excellence.
The first key fator is work process. A flawed work process flow can encourage interruptions which can lead to an excessive backlog.
An efficient maintenance work process flow should include:
- Identification and work requests.
- Approval.
- Planning and scheduling.
- Dispatch and execution.
- Follow-up.
